NewAge Hackathon 2.0
16 Jul - 11:00 AM
Singapore River, Singapore
The NewAge Hackathon 2.0 is a 24-hour competition open to all youths aged between 13 and 25, for both experienced coders and beginners. Attendees will be invited to design apps which will tackle particular social problems in Singapore. The theme of the NewAge Hackathon 2.0 is “Mental Wellbeing for all Ages”. Beginners are also invited to the workshops MIT App Designer prior to the hackathon event itself.

Sentient Lighting an Indoor Tree House & Other Fun
15 Jul - 11:00 AM
Berlin, Germany
The Baumhaus Berlin is building an indoor tree house in the style of "Lord of The Rings / Gaudi / Avatar" to be used as a hub for sustainable development and generally making the world a better place everyday. As part of this, various different lighting installations must be developed that will be reactive to visitors of the space as well as pre-programable and manual options. All the installations will communicate with each other via bluetooth and be triggered by sensors in the floor and the locations. Hackers, designers, engineers and artists are invited to participate in a day long hackathon to help develop some more installations.
